Launched as the UK's first telephone insurer in 1985, the company's distinctive logo of a red telephone on wheels emphasised what it was all about. The 'phone has since gained a partner, in the form of a wheeled mouse, to reflect the increase in online buying.

Direct Line did have a bit of a spat with esure in 2007 over a competing mouse on wheels logo. In won its case in the High Court and esure was subsequently refused the right for a second appeal in 2008.

The company is now part of the Royal Bank of Scotland Group and so joins forces with the likes of Churchill and Privilege to form a heavyweight insurance division. This does give strength in numbers although RBS was planning to sell off this part of the business. However, this seems to have disappeared from the agenda for the moment.

Direct Line is one of the companies that refuses to be included on comparison websites. This makes it stand out from the pack but means it could well lose out on business if people don't want to enter their details a second time.

It does offer pretty well the full range of products, providing insurance for the home, car, life, travel and pets, plus business insurance through a link to a separate site (www.directlineforbusiness.co.uk). Most products have a discount for buying online. There are other special deals from time to time, such as a day's free car insurance each week or discounted travel insurance, so it's worth seeing what's about when your renewal is due.

Home insurance includes new for old cover on contents, repairs by approved contractors and optional home emergency cover. Named drivers on car insurance policies can earn their own no claims discount and multi-car discounts are available. If you're going travelling, you get cover on watches and sunglasses and can have emergency money transferred. The business insurance covers particular categories, such as shops, restaurants, surgeries and home businesses, with requirements explained for each one.

Most insurance is provided by Direct Line directly, although Green Flag Motoring Assistance, an RBS company, handles the breakdown cover. The motorcycle policy comes courtesy of Devitt Motorcycle Insurance, a specialist broker that is also part of RBS. Much emphasis is put on there being UK based call centres, which is important to some people. The company was named the UK's Most Trusted Insurer in the 2009 version of the Reader's Digest annual survey, knocking Norwich Union (now Aviva) off the top spot after five years. This was put down to a combination of brand loyalty, Direct Line's recent advertising campaign and probably a lot of confusion over the Norwich Union rebranding. †
